RANCHO GRANDE
This micro-lot from Rancho Grande showcases the precision and passion of third-generation producers José Carlos Reis and his son, Flávio. Through anaerobic natural processing, it delivers vivid fruit character—think ripe cherry, tart citrus, and a sparkling clarity designed to shine in espresso.
Rancho Grande has been producing coffee since 1933, and under the current generation, the farm remains rooted in quality, sustainability, and ethical practices. Their commitment to regenerative methods and thoughtful experimentation pushes each harvest further, both in flavor and environmental stewardship.
The anaerobic natural process—where whole cherries are fermented in sealed, oxygen-limited tanks before drying—allows for extended fermentation and more controlled microbial activity. The result is a complex, layered cup with a syrupy texture and vibrant acidity—ideal for nuanced espresso extractions.
